Output 61b06f80f91c30e08a0f66b44afb83220b0a61f0e27fd379e60cd9dd5b488696:0

value
27888
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7fe90fe45355ba03178d44e923b3b14ff63fc082 OP_EQUAL
address
3DMLwLs1CoN533NimFPsrwPuHSUAhDyniJ
transaction
61b06f80f91c30e08a0f66b44afb83220b0a61f0e27fd379e60cd9dd5b488696
spent
true